Step-by-Step: How to Sign Up for Casino Bingo (UK)
Choose a Licensed Casino Site
Start by selecting an online casino with a valid UKGC licence. Look for sites that advertise bingo rooms or a dedicated bingo section. Verify the licence in the site footer and read recent player reviews to confirm trustworthiness.
Click Register or Join
Most sites have a clear “Register”, “Sign Up” or “Join Now” button. Click it to open the registration form. You can often find these buttons at the top-right of the homepage or within the bingo lobby.
Provide Personal Details
Complete the signup form with required information: full name, date of birth (you must be 18+ in the UK), home address, email, and phone number. The casino needs accurate details for identity checks and account security.
Choose Username, Password and Security Options
Pick a username and strong password; Many platforms ask for security questions or two-factor authentication (2FA) — enable any extra security available.
Verify Your Account
UK casinos perform verification to comply with anti-money laundering (AML) rules and age checks. You’ll likely be asked to upload proof of ID (passport or driving licence) and proof of address (utility bill or bank statement). Some casinos offer instant verification via third-party ID services.
Make an Initial Deposit (Optional)
Many bingo rooms allow browsing for free, but to play most paid bingo games you’ll need to deposit. Choose a payment method accepted in the UK (Visa/Mastercard debit, PayPal, Skrill, Neteller, Paysafecard). Watch for deposit bonuses that apply specifically to bingo.
Claim Welcome Offers and Bonuses
Read T&Cs carefully. Bingo welcome offers can include free bingo tickets, deposit match bonuses, or free spins for associated slots. Wagering requirements and game-weighting rules affect how quickly you can withdraw bonus winnings.

Types of Casino Bingo Games
- 90-ball bingo, traditional UK format with three prize tiers (line, two lines, full house).
- 75-ball bingo — common in casino-style bingo with pattern-based wins.
- Speed bingo and 5-minute rooms — faster sessions with more frequent rounds.
- Progressive/jackpot bingo — pooled jackpots that grow until won.

Security and Fairness
Check for SSL encryption, independent audits (e.g., eCOGRA), and RNG certification for digital draws. Live-hosted bingo rooms usually provide visible transparency around draws and prize payouts, while RNG-based bingo games should have audited fairness statements.
Common Pitfalls When Signing Up
- Using inaccurate personal details — can delay verification and withdrawal.
- Not reading bonus terms — some bonuses exclude bingo or weight bingo at 0%.
- Ignoring payment fees or withdrawal times — some methods incur charges or slow processing.

Questions and answers
How to sign up without a debit card?
Use alternative deposit methods accepted by the casino: PayPal, Skrill, Neteller, or Paysafecard. Some sites accept bank transfer or mobile pay solutions. Verification still applies for withdrawals.
How to withdraw bingo winnings in the UK?
Complete identity verification, meet any wagering requirements for bonuses, then request a withdrawal to the payment method used or an accepted alternative. Processing times vary: e-wallets are fastest (24–48 hours), debit card transfers may take 2–5 business days, and bank transfers can take longer.
